BANGALORE,INDIA: IT and business services provider Logica today announced the launch of its second Spark Innovation Centers in Bangalore, India.

The centre in India would focus on mobility solutions of the future in the areas of intelligent transportation, wireless monitoring of vehicle emissions, dynamic vehicle insurance and targeted interactive advertising solutions, said a press release.

The center would be inaugurated by Andy Green, chief executive, Logica, and Logica's executive committee would demonstrate to customers the company's innovative abilities and solutions.

The first center was launched in May 2008 in Lisbon around the theme of energy and utilities.

The release mentioned that centers would enable the company to showcase its capabilities in identifying white spaces for innovation and the ability to develop technologies and solutions to address them.

It said that the company would work with renowned universities around the globe to complete the collaboration cycle between industry and academia.

"Logica's Spark innovation centers enable us to work in partnership with customers to create ideas for the future that will directly impact their bottom line. Mobility solutions are increasingly important and a focus area for almost every industry, " said Andy Green

GBS Bindra, global innovation director, Logica, said "It is a tremendous feeling to watch the future unfold in the specially designed Spark center – seeing how wireless technology can be applied to existing markets and situations in a totally new paradigm can be a digital experience that inspires the mind to anticipate tomorrow in a new light."

Logica is planning to open its third innovation center shortly in Amstelveen, the release said.
